Saturday evening I met up with my friend Marcelo. He actually lived in Edmonton last year at International House studying design at the UofA. We talked over msn and made plans to meet up with eachother. I think it´s pretty amazing when you can meet up with someone you actually know on the other side of the world, on Copacabana beach nontheless.

Marcelo invited me to his friends birthday party happening in Lapa district. We first met up with his buddies Guilherme and Frede and had some beers at this local watering hole. One thing I like about Brasil is that drinks are cheap and you can buy/drink them in the street. Anyways, after a few wobbly pops we walked to the party. They had rented out a bar and it was enterance by invitation only. Luckly Marcelo put my name on the list.

The party was great! I danced a little Samba, met lots of beautiful girls and generally had a good time. Around 5:30 we managed to make our way back to Marcelos appartment in Niteroi, which is just across the bay from Rio.

fish market. We met Guil and Frede again. They go there every sunday to eat a lot of fish and shrimp and drink more beer. It was very cool... you buy the fish you want to eat on the main floor and then go upstars where there are lots of resturants that cook the fish you bought. We was so good!

Marcelo showed me around Niteroi a bit... some musium with cool architecture and finally their favorite bar called "the smell of the sea" right on the bay with a beautiful view of Rio. We drank some more beer (we drank a lot of beer that weekend) and enjoyed the rest of the day there.

Guil invited us to his place to play some FIFA World Cup Soccer on his PS2. They get really into this game, even doing a draft!! They said I played pretty good, but I think my NHL 2002 skills rubbed off a little (Those games are all the same).

The next day I caught the bus back to Belo Horizonte (7 Hours). I even made it home in time to make my capoeira class! Good-bye Rio de Janeiro, but I´ll be back
